    Description

    This is a Notice for a Single Source Source designation for Alachua County Board of County Commissioners.

    Commodity or Service Required:

    Continuation of Evaluation of Nutrient Sources and Potential Nutrient Reduction Project for Lochloosa Lake

    Justification for Single Source Acquisition:

    This work continues/completes the sampling needed for nutrient loading model calibration. Drought conditions did not allow for collection of final needed samples. If DB does not complete this work we would need to essentially start over with another consultant. To date the county has invested over $370,000 in this key project to meet our state Basin Management Action Plan (BMAP) allocation in the Lochloosa watershed by 2030. This monitoring and watershed characterization is helping us make the case for why we have not met our allocations yet and helps tells the story whether assigned allocations are appropriate for Alachua County. All this information will help Alachua County make the most cost-effective decisions for project implementation in this watershed. DB owns the monitoring equipment and so the county would additionally need to pay for new mobilization and demobilization costs in order to get a monitoring network established with a different vendor.

    Recommended Procurement Approach:

    For the reason stated above, Alachua County Procurement Division intends to utilize the Single Source Procurement method to contract with DB Environmental Laboratories, Inc.for supplying the above.
